## Deployment

The Corvantic API ships as a slimmed container image. The build uses a two-stage process: compile in the full toolchain image, then copy only the binary and certificates into a distroless base. Final image is roughly 28MB, which keeps node pull times short during autoscaling. Don't add debugging tools to the runtime stage — use the debug sidecar instead. The deploy pipeline builds and pushes automatically on merge. At startup the service loads the following configuration:

deployment values, tawif-kageg:
zorael:
  log_level: debug
  metrics_host: metrics.zorael.qorvelsys.internal
  pin: 3988
  pool_size: 32

## Component Library Versioning

The Saffron UI kit follows strict semver. Breaking prop changes require a major bump and a migration note in the changelog. Releases are cut from `main` by the `kit-release` job; never publish manually. Version metadata and release history are recorded in the registry database, reachable at the connection below.

database URL for hawip-kagap: redis://rusok_svc:bMCaqek7MRWIOJ@db-8501.zarqeltech.corp:5432/sileth

**Alert: SQUATWATCH-MATCH-HIGH** — Fires when the Burrowline typo-squat scanner detects a newly published package whose name sits within edit distance 1 of an internal Hollowgrove package and includes install-time scripts. Severity defaults to high; the package is auto-quarantined pending review. Your job: confirm the match, check download counts, and file a takedown ticket if malicious. Triage steps, false-positive examples, and the quarantine release procedure are documented on this page.

runbook for yadup-fahif: https://jira.qorvelcorp.internal/spaces/spaces/spaces/b46212397071